Here is an image of George Harper, I had to extract it from the Cincinnati Reds team photo of 1924 as I could not find an alternative for that year. Be most grateful if an improved option was used.

With a career batting average of .303 and an OPS of .836 Harper was an accomplished outfielder. Hit the majors with Detroit in 1916 and spent 3 years with the Tigers as a back-up. That outfield being illuminated with Cobb, Heilmann and Veach. Returned to the Majors in 1922 after a 4 year gap with the Reds and established himself as the starting right-fielder and clean-up hitter.

Began the 1924 season with the Reds but spent most of the season as the Phillies starting right-fielder normally batting second.

In all was the normal starting outfielder with 5 different National League teams, which must be close to a record. Earning that capacity also with the Giants, Cardinals and finally the Braves.

No, I don't mind.


I couldn't get a good result on the face enhancement on your original. I found a shot on ebay with a better face (see attached). Identified as coming from 1922, I thought two years was close enough. Of course, the uniform was a lot different than '24. Had to remove the pinstripes, get rid of the circle around the jersey "P", lighten the cap top, and add a cap logo. All of that was done in Photoshop Elements after general cleanup/enhancement via Topaz Photoshop AI. After the uniform changes, background and face colorization was done with palette.fm. Uniform colorization required revisiting Elements. Final step (probably overkill) was a slight face "crisp up" in Topaz Gigapixel. For what it's worth, I acquired the Topaz apps for use with personal photography. The fact that they work so well for vintage restorations was a side benefit.

I went back to the Getty original and pulled the same shot from there...got a better result with that. Caveats apply. Any time the starting image is that small, you may get a nice looking result but it may or may not be a good representation of how the individual really looked. There are some good larger images of Harper online (i.e. St. Louis, New York) and I don't think the attached Cincy enhancement looks all that much like them. On the other hand, compared to the original Reds team photo, it's a plausible result.


Also, cap and jersey pinstripes didn't survive the enlargement. It could probably be faked with some more Photoshopping but I got lazy.
